Just to clarify the AGM issue.
The Constitution (amended August 17 2017) is available on the CS website. I must put my hand though and admit that I forgot to change the date on the leading Information Page of the website - but I can and will fix that!
A motion was submitted to the 2017 AM (motion 3) and passed. This was to change the AGM to November and I subsequently updated the Constitution (para 12.1) to reflect this. There was also a change to Constitution Para 6.3 (motion 2) and that update was also implemented in the Constitution change.
These two motions as published were : -
2. Chess Scotland Constitution Paragraph 6.3 In the last line, replace three months with two months (Hamish Glen and Jim Webster)
3. Chess Scotland Constitution Paragraph 12.1 In the last line, replace August with November (Hamish Glen and Jim Webster)
Both motions passed.
